I got the smallest size spin shad in gold and had a flick down the near a boat ramp / cleaning table near home. the was an old Greek bloke down there with a long pole with a float and small hook bait fishing and getting nothing. I started catching little tailor , bream and little reddies straight away. The old bloke could't believe it. So it seems to work. I had a few blades as well that I havent tried yet but will leave that for tommorow.
Thumbs up for the spin shad. I might get a few in the larger size.
